I am trying to find out what is the difference between Milestone and Runlevel ? and Is the runlevel still used in solaris 10 ? .

thank you all
 
Milestones are part of the new way of managing the startup and shutdown of services, introduced in Solaris 10. It's called the "Service Management Facility".

Runlevels still exist for backward compatibility.
